Responsibilities
- Safely operate flat bed Mac trucks, donkeys, forklifts, and Ford Transit vans with automatic transmissions to deliver goods to various locations.
- Load and unload shipments using forklifts, pallet jacks, or manual lifting techniques, ensuring proper handling and safety protocols.
- Plan and follow efficient delivery routes to meet schedule deadlines while providing exceptional customer service.
- Interact professionally with customers during deliveries, addressing inquiries and ensuring a positive experience.
- Maintain accurate delivery logs, route documentation, and inventory records.
- Assist in warehouse organization by moving stock, restocking shelves, and keeping the workspace tidy and safe.
- Follow all safety procedures related to driving, lifting, and warehouse operations to prevent accidents or injuries.
